DOCUMENT NUMBERING

2.1

Structure of the number


OOO-TTT-FFF-DD-SSS
OOO

Originator Code

TTT

Document type code

LLL

Location / Facility Code

DD

Discipline Code

SSS

Sequential Number. The sequential number shall be unique for each


discipline.

Example: ILF-IPR-GEN-QA-008

Document Sequential Number NNN


The document sequential number shall be 3 digits.
The sequential numbering is independent of the document type.
The sequential number shall cover the range from 001 to 999. Gaps are allowable
